目的:探讨改良Ravitch结合Nuss术治疗小儿鸡胸的手术方法及疗效。方法2008年1月至2013年1月我们采取手术治疗鸡胸10例,男8例,女2例,对称型7例,非对称型3例;年龄最小5岁,最大16岁,均行改良Ravitch结合Nuss术。结果对称型和非对称型鸡胸患儿术后胸廓外观均满意。2例术后出现皮下气肿,2例气胸,均自行吸收。1例术后3个月钢板固定片处感染,需再次手术拔除固定片。6例已经拔除钢板,随访12~26个月,平均(20.6±2.5)个月,均无胸廓变形。结论改良Ravitch和Nuss术均是较成熟和易于掌握的手术方法,两者结合矫正小儿鸡胸,矫形效果更佳。  相似文献

目的 探讨小儿漏斗胸Nuss手术对胸廓的影响.方法 对2004年至2008年采用Nuss手术治疗的33例漏斗胸患儿,主要利用超声及螺旋CT检查进行术后随访.项目包括:肋骨、肋软骨、胸壁第1至第6对肋骨与软骨关节(CCJ)、胸肋关节(CSJ)以及胸廓外观.结果 2例钢板移位;4例(12.1%)术后出现胸廓畸形;1例术后3年4个月发现右侧第四肋软骨胸骨端陈旧性骨折;1例术后1周发生右侧第五肋软骨横断骨折;8例(24.2%)术后近期随访发现不同程度的CSJ及CCJ的损伤;6例(18.2%)钢板平面以下的胸廓下陷;1例发现左侧第五肋软骨斑点状骨化.结论 Nuss手术虽然优点颇多,但也存在明显不足.利用钢板的外力强行将凹陷的胸骨顶起,对胸廓是一种创伤,该创伤累及胸廓的关节、肋骨、肋软骨,使CSJ和CCJ不同程度分离、移位,肋软骨骨化、肋软骨骨折以及胸廓畸形等.  相似文献

The Nuss procedure is a new, minimally invasive technique for the repair of pectus excavatum. We describe our experience with this operation, in a relatively large series in a single institution, and introduce our technical modification for stabilizing the pectus bar. In 107 patients (75 male and 32 female) with pectus excavatum who underwent the Nuss procedure, age at operation ranged from 3 to 23 years old (mean: 7.5+/-4.1) and Haller's CT index ranged from 33 to 2.6 (mean: 6.1+/-3.5). To stabilize the pectus bars, we tied the rib and both edges of the bars with surgical steel wire, 0.8 mm in diameter, using a Duchenne needle to guide the wire behind the rib. Average operating time with this technique (n=100) was 48+/-20 min. The stability of pectus bars after the operation was assessed by lateral chest X-ray films. The position of the center of the pectus bars, facing the sternum at right angles, was classified as excellent. A minimal bar displacement of less than 45 degrees was classified as incomplete. The position of the bars that had rotated 90 degrees was classified as poor. The post-operative course was uneventful in all cases except for three patients who showed wound infection, hemothorax or pneumothorax, independently. Two patients required wire removal due to skin irritation as a late complication. Five patients underwent re-operations due to bar displacement. Among them, only two cases were included in the group of wire fixation. Only five teen-aged patients required a lateral stabilizing bar. Lateral chest X-ray films of 100 patients showed that the position of the pectus bar was excellent in 86 cases, incomplete in 12 cases and poor in two cases. In 70 patients aged less than 10 years, the position in 91% was excellent and in 9% was incomplete. In 30 patients aged 10 years and older, 14 required two pectus bars and the results were excellent in all cases. The other 16 patients with a single bar showed excellent results in eight (50%) cases, incomplete in six (37.5%) and poor in two (12.5%). The wire-fixation technique was safe, effective and time efficient to perform in young cases. Teen-aged patients, however, were at high risk of bar displacement. Therefore, the use of two bars and lateral stabilizing bars are recommended for these high-risk patients.  相似文献

目的探讨Nuss手术治疗小儿漏斗胸的临床效果。方法采用Nuss手术治疗小儿漏斗胸87例,男62例,女25例,平均年龄5.8岁(3~21岁),3~6岁43例,7~10岁28例,11~16岁9例,17~21岁7例。在胸腔镜监视下,先用弯钳在胸骨凹陷最低点切开胸膜,钝性分离胸膜外胸骨后隧道(避免在导入引导器时损伤心包);于胸骨凹陷最低点右侧肋间最高点穿入引导器至右侧胸腔,经分离的隧道紧贴胸骨至胸骨左侧,于左侧对应的最高点肋间穿出引导器;将矫形钢板凹面朝上导入,翻转180°顶起胸骨;两侧安装固定片,以2-0可吸收缝线将固定片与肋骨膜缝合;缝合肌肉和皮肤,不留胸腔引流管。手术后2年常规取出钢板。结果87例均顺利完成手术,无中转开放手术者,平均手术时间37.6min(24~120min),出血量2~10ml,手术后平均住院时间5.9d(2~9d)。无心包损伤发生。全部病例平均随访29.6个月(3~60个月),疗效满意78例(91.9%),获得改善5例(5.7%),不满意4例,差4例。年龄越小,满意度越高,3~6岁和7~10岁组满意度分别为97.6%、96.4%,而17~21岁组满意度为28.6%,二者差异有显著统计学意义(P<0.01);11~16岁组满意度为77.7%,比17~21岁明显增高(P<0.01),与3~6岁和7~10岁组比较无统计学意义(P>0.05)。结论Nuss手术矫治小儿先天性漏斗胸安全有效,具有损伤小,恢复快,兼顾美容的优点,年龄越小,效果越好。  相似文献

Purpose

The Nuss procedure is a minimally invasive procedure for the correction of pectus excavatum. It involves insertion of a substernal metal bar. A feared complication of any implantation procedure is infection, which often requires removal of the implanted device. This report describes the authors’ experience with infectious complications after the Nuss procedure.

Methods

The study included 195 patients diagnosed with pectus excavatum. We performed the Nuss procedure under thoracoscopic control on all the patients. Factors analyzed for all patients included bar infection, sex, age, number of bars, and season of the year during which the operation was performed.

Results

Of the 195 study patients, there were 11 patients who suffered postoperative infectious complications, including 7 patients with cellulitis and 4 patients with bar infections. We removed the infected bars from three of the patients with bar infections. Ten of the patients with infected bar had undergone their operations in the summer. Sex, age and number of bars did not differ significantly between patients with or without infections. However, a significantly higher number of infections occurred among patients who underwent the Nuss procedure in the summer compared with the other seasons of the year (P?Conclusion All patients with cellulitis successfully recovered with conservative treatment. However, 75?% of the patients with bar infections required removal of the infected device. Our study results showed that performance of the Nuss procedure during summer is a risk factor for postoperative infection. We recommend that particularly careful technique must be used during summer to prevent postoperative infections following the Nuss procedure.  相似文献

目的 探讨采用CT指数客观评估Nuss手术治疗小儿漏斗胸效果的价值.方法 2005年5月至2009年1月,采用胸腔镜辅助下改良Nuss术治疗115例中重度漏斗胸患儿,将已拔除钢板的30例患儿作为研究对象.采用胸部CT扫描分别测量术前、Nuss术后、拔除钢板后的CT指数,进行对比研究.选取年龄匹配的30例排除胸部畸形的患儿作为对照组.将实验组分为小年龄组(≤10岁)22例及大年龄组(>10岁)8例;对称型组18例及不对称型组12例;中度组(CT指数≤5)18例及重度组(CT指数>5)12例.各组之间进行对比及统计分析.结果 实验组Nuss术后以及拔除钢板后的CT指数与术前进行配对t检验显示差异均具有统计学意义(P<0.001),拔除钢板后CT指数与Nuss术后相比,差异无统计学意义(P=0.472),并且与对照组的2.48±0.24相比,差异无统计学意义(P=0.057).小年龄组与大年龄组Nuss术后及拔钢板后的CT指数与术前相比,差异均有统计学意义(P<0.05),而两组之间相比,差异均无统计学意义(P=0.093,P=0.116).对称型组和不对称型组Nuss术后及拔钢板后的CT指数与术前相比,差异均有统计学意义(P<0.05),而两组之间相比,差异均无统计学意K(P=0.281,P=0.610).中度组和重度组Nuss术后及拔钢板后CT指数与术前相比,差异均有统计学意义(P<0.05),两组之间Nuss术后相比,差异有统计学意义(P<0.05),但拔钢板后差异无统计学意义(P=0.093).结论 CT指数可以客观地评估Nuss术矫治小儿漏斗胸术后乃至拔除钢板后的手术效果.无论年龄、畸形类型及畸形程度,Nuss手术均能取得良好效果.  相似文献

The Nuss procedure is a minimally invasive method for the correction of pectus excavatum, with several centers reporting its successful application. Complications related to the Nuss procedure are not uncommon and life-threatening complications have been reported. This study focuses on the incidence and management of complications in a series of 167 children and adults with funnel chest corrected by Nuss procedure. Guidelines and strategies to avoid the most common and typical complications are proposed. All patients with funnel chest, operated between April 2000 and 2006 were evaluated prospectively. Our surgical approach involved the submuscular insertion of the pectus bar under right-sided thoracoscopic control. The bar was secured in most cases with one stabilizer on the right side on the underlying rib to prevent bar displacement. Postoperative pain was primarily managed by epidural catheters. All data in the patient report forms was prospectively entered in a database. All complications were documented and classified into major or minor complication. A major complication was noted, if an organ injury occurred or if a significant surgical intervention became necessary. A minor complication was documented, if either an endoscopy or an evacuation of fluid or gas from the thorax by puncture were necessary. One hundred and sixty seven patients (136 males and 31 females) with a mean age of 16.3 (range 5-40 years) were included in this study. Major complications occurred in seven patients (4.2%) and consisted of one intraoperative heart perforation, one piercing of the liver with the trocar, bar infections (n = 2) and significant bar displacement (n = 3). Minor complications were seen in 122 patients (73.1%) and consisted of breakage of wires used to secure the lateral stabilizer plate (n = 48), pleural effusions (n = 28), intraoperative rupture of the intercostal muscle (n = 15), pericardial tears without clinical significance (n = 7) and lung atelectasia (n = 4). Major complications related to the Nuss procedure were rare but preventable and could mainly be attributed to the learning curve. Most minor complications can be avoided by changing the technique, e.g. fixation of the bar and the stabilizer onto the underlying rib, use of PDS cords instead of metal wires to fix the bar and the stabilizer, entrance into and exit of the thorax medial to the rim of the pectus excavatum, etc. Some complications are related to the technique, such as minor pleural effusion or remaining gas in the thorax. Clear guidelines in regard to the technique are presented to prevent the majority of complications and thereby shorten the learning curve.  相似文献

Results of Nuss procedures for the correction of pectus excavatum.   总被引:2,自引:0,他引:2  
INTRODUCTION: The principle of the Nuss procedure is remodulation of the chest using a steel bar inserted by means of two small skin incisions along the axillary lines. PURPOSE OF THE STUDY: The assessment of the outcome after treatment. MATERIAL AND METHODS: Between July 1998 and March 2003 66 children were operated on by Nuss technique to correct pectus excavatum in our department. Age ranged from 1 to 19 years (mean 11.8 years). The evaluation prior to surgery included chest X-ray and CT, pulmonology consultation with pulmonary function tests and cardiology consultation. We used a modified technique in which we inserted the supporting bar directly from the right side, with no thoracoscope, no sharp tools and no guiding tape. Intrapleural or epidural bupivacaine was used for postoperative pain control. RESULTS: Duration of the operation was between 20 and 60 min. Complications included wound infections in six children, haemothorax in three and pneumonia in one. In 56 children the early cosmetic results were very good. In 5 children the excavation of the lower part of the sternum has persisted, in 5 children the excavation of the sternum was corrected but asymmetric thickening in the parasternal region persisted. In all cases the results were satisfactory for both the children and their parents. In 24 children the supporting bar was removed two years after the first operation. Postoperative courses were uneventful and the cosmetic results were good. In one child we observed a recurrence of the deformity six months after bar removal. CONCLUSIONS: The early results of the new operation for pectus excavatum are good in most children. The minimal invasiveness of this method suggests that this procedure is indicated in cases where the defects are only cosmetic.  相似文献

目的总结胸腔镜辅助下改良Nuss手术纠治不对称型小儿漏斗胸的初步经验。方法2004年6月至2006年7月,我院共施行漏斗胸Nuss手术纠治53例,其中17例为不对称型,男13例,女4例。最小年龄2岁5个月,最大14岁,平均8.9岁。手术在胸腔镜辅助下完成。根据患儿畸形情况,设计个性化钢板形状,并对Nuss手术进行改良。结果17例患儿均顺利完成手术,术中平均失血少于15ml。1例患儿术后胸片显示少量气胸,1例患儿术后胸腔积血,1例患儿术后胸腔积液,无其他并发症。术后平均住院6d。13例获得对称性纠正效果,4例术后单侧稍扁平,畸形矫正满意。结论对不对称型漏斗胸采用个性化钢板弯制技术进行Nuss手术,能取得较好的矫形效果。  相似文献

PURPOSE: To review and discuss the complications of minimally invasive pectus excavatum repair. METHODS: 329 patients underwent minimally invasive pectus repair between January 1987 and August 2000, including 14 patients who recurred after previous Ravitch repairs, 10 failed Nuss repairs (eight done elsewhere) and two failed Leonard repairs. All patients received antibiotics and vigorous incentive spirometry to prevent atelectasis, pneumonia and bar infection. Epidural anesthesia was used for postoperative analgesia to keep patients comfortable and stable postoperatively and to prevent bar displacement. Thoracoscopy was used during bar insertion to minimize the risk of mediastinal injury and to select the best position for the bar. A new introducer was developed to elevate the sternum before bar insertion. A stabilizing bar was created to minimize bar displacement. The duration of sternal bracing has been increased from two years to three or four years in selected patients. COMPLICATIONS: There were no deaths, no cardiac perforations and no cases of thoracic chondrodystrophy. Pneumothorax with spontaneous resolution occurred in 52 % of the patients, with 1.2 % requiring simple aspiration and 1.5 % requiring chest tube drainage. This complication has essentially been eliminated by using a "water seal system". Pericarditis occurred in 2.4 % with good response to Indomethacin in six out of eight patients and two patients also required pericardial fluid aspiration. Pneumonia occurred in 0.9 %. Wound infection occurred in 2.6 % resulting in bar infection in three out of the seven patients. Long-term antibiotics were successful in curing the infection in one patient, whereas the other two required bar removal at 12 and 18 months, respectively. Bar displacement occurred in 8.8 % of patients. However, the introduction of stabilizers decreased the incidence from 15.7 % before the use of stabilizers to 5.4 % with stabilizers. Wiring the bar and stabilizer together has decreased the incidence even further. RESULTS: Long-term outcome after bar removal showed an excellent result in 71 %, good result in 21 % and recurrence in 7.8 %. CONCLUSION: The minimally invasive technique has a low complication rate with excellent long-term results.  相似文献

Nuss手术与改良Ravitch手术的对比研究   总被引:30,自引:2,他引:30  
目的对比研究微创Nuss手术与传统改良Ravitch手术治疗小儿漏斗胸。方法随访3年224例漏斗胸手术,其中Nuss手术148例,改良Ravitch手术76例,将两种术式一般情况、围术期情况、并发症和满意度进行比较。结果224例均顺利完成手术。两组患儿平均年龄无差异,但平均手术时间、术中出血量Nuss组(48.63±12.66)、(6.57±12.69)明显少于Ravitch组(90.99±17.24)、(29.25±15.02),有极显著性差异;术后引流量、下地活动时间、术后平均住院天数Nuss组(10.78±12.78)、(1.27±0.55)、(6.81±0.55)低于Ravitch组(27.83±11.73)、(3.63±0.95)、(9.59±0.72),有显著性差异;仅术后引流时间无显著性差异。并发症Nuss组为10.8%,包括2例气胸、10例皮下气肿、1例支架移位、2例疼痛和1例获得性脊柱侧弯。Ravitch组并发症发生率为3.9%,包括气胸、缝线反应和支架移位各1例。两组并发症均无严重致命性,且预后良好。术后1年内、2年内及取支架后患儿及家长满意度均无显著性差异。结论微创矫正小儿漏斗胸的Nuss手术与改良Ravitch手术相比具有切口小而隐蔽、手术时间短、出血少、活动早、不需游离胸壁肌肉皮瓣,不需肋软骨或胸骨的切除、长期保持胸部伸展性,扩张性、柔韧性和弹性等优点。患者手术时机可由3岁到成人,手术成功的关键是手术适应证的正确选择。广泛对称性的漏斗胸尤其合并扁平胸是Nuss手术的最佳选择。凹陷重的局限型漏斗胸及严重不对称的漏斗胸应首选改良Ravitch手术。随着经验的积累,Nuss手术围术期并发症将有所降低。  相似文献

Objectives

This study reviews the results of our previously described modification of the minimally invasive (Nuss) procedure for correction of pectus excavatum. It utilizes a subxyphoid incision with central fixation to maximize safe bar passage and minimize bar displacement.

Methods

Consecutive patients corrected with the modified Nuss procedure between 2010 and 2015 form the basis of this study.

Results

During the study period, 73 patients had correction of their pectus excavatum by the modified Nuss procedure, utilizing subxyphoid incision and central fixation. Average age was 14.3 (range 8–19). 54 patients were male, 19 female. The average Haller index was 4.3 (range 3.2–7.2). No episodes of cardiac perforation, hemothorax or significant pneumothorax were recorded. Bar displacement occurred in two patients (2.7%) with one late recurrence after bar removal.

Conclusions

Our modification of the Nuss procedure is effective at preventing intrathoracic complications and cardiac perforation. Central fixation had a lower rate of bar displacement compared to published reports. Additional efforts are needed to further reduce bar displacement.

Purpose

The aim of this study was to show the difference between the pulmonary function of children with mild or severe types of pectus excavatum (PE) and post-operative changes in their predicted vital capacity (%VC) following Nuss procedure.

Patients and methods

One hundred and twenty-four of the 208 children who underwent Nuss procedure for PE between January 2007 and March 2016 were deemed eligible for this study and evaluated retrospectively. A spirometry was performed on these children on four occasions: before operation; pre-bar removal; and 1 month and 1 year after bar removal. Ninety-seven of the children who were more than 7 years of age were divided using the Haller Index (HI) into a mild group (n?=?54) and a severe group (n?=?43) and compared. The children were also divided into three groups based on their age and their %VC was compared at each follow-up occasion.

Results

The severe group showed a significantly lower %VC and peak expiratory flow rate than the mild group. %VC change after bar removal showed significantly lower in group aged 11 or over. 43 of the children had spirometry data recorded 1 year after bar removal which, compared with 1 month after bar removal, showed a significant higher %VC in groups aged of 10 or under.

Conclusion

Nuss procedure in children aged of 10 or under proved to be an advantage in the post-operative pulmonary function.

目的 探讨非胸腔镜辅助Nuss手术治疗大年龄患儿漏斗胸的手术方法 和治疗经验.方法 24例漏斗胸在非胸腔镜辅助下行Nuss手术治疗,其中男19例,女5例.年龄12岁2个月~17岁11个月,平均13岁10个月.结果 24例患儿均顺利完成手术,无术中严重并发症.手术耗时平均45 min,平均出血10 ml.结论非胸腔镜辅助Nuss手术治疗大年龄患儿漏斗胸,术中注意掌握要点,未发生危险并发症.手术仍安全可行.对大年龄漏斗胸患儿行Nuss手术的远期效果有待进一步观察.  相似文献

目的通过CT影像测量了解漏斗胸Nuss矫形术前后胸廓径线的改变情况,探讨并分析Nuss矫形术对胸廓的影响及相关因素。方法对2014年1月至2018年12月郑州大学第一附属医院收治的50例行漏斗胸Nuss矫形术患儿的临床资料进行回顾性分析。50例患儿中男43例,女7例。所有患儿中存在脊柱侧弯6例,胸廓不对称12例,胸骨旋转11例。通过CT影像测量其放置矫形器前及取出矫形器后胸廓各椎体平面最大横内径及该平面胸脊间的距离,通过配对样本t检验比较矫形前后各径线的改变情况,以及通过独立样本t检验分析在不同年龄、性别、矫形时间、漏斗胸对称与否、是否合并脊柱侧弯等情况间的差异性。结果50例患儿均顺利完成矫形器置入术及矫形器拔除术,无明显术中及术后并发症,Nuss矫形后较矫形前相比,胸廓前后径在第8~12胸椎水平均较前增加,第3~5胸椎平面较前减小,胸廓横径在第8~10胸椎平面较前减小;年龄≤10岁、矫形时长≥2年及女性患儿胸廓前后径改变量在多个胸椎平面分别较年龄>10岁、矫形时长<2年及男性患儿大,P<0.05,差异具有统计学意义。结论漏斗胸Nuss矫形后前胸壁凹陷较前明显改善,并且在不同年龄和不同矫形时长间存在差异性,年龄较小及适当增加矫形时间可获得较好的矫形效果,而胸廓横径生长在一定程度上受限。  相似文献

目的 探讨食管超声监测下非胸腔镜辅助Nuss手术的手术方法和治疗经验.方法 2011年8月至2014年8月本院对适合的漏斗胸病例采用食管超声监测下非胸腔镜辅助Nuss手术矫治漏斗胸,共85例患儿,其中男61例,女24例.年龄7岁8个月至17岁5个月,平均13岁2个月.胸廓指数(Haller index)在3.6~14.2之间,平均4.1.79例为初次漏斗胸手术,6例为复发漏斗胸,64例患儿置入1根钢板,21例置入2根钢板.结果 85例患儿均顺利完成手术,无术中严重并发症发生.手术时间28~70 min,平均40 min;出血量10~40ml,平均15ml.全部患儿术后未出现伤口感染,恢复顺利,术后5~7 d出院,平均6d.本组22例患儿术后钢板安置满3年已手术移除钢板.85例均获随访,随访时间14~38个月,平均23个月.患儿疼痛消失,活动量增加,无不适表现,患儿和家属满意矫形效果.结论 使用食管超声监测,术中能够比较清楚的反映术中心脏大血管及心包的状态,可以有效的发现并避免术中严重的并发症,食管超声在漏斗胸手术中为一种有效的监测手段.  相似文献

Minimally invasive repair of pectus excavatum has been successfully modified for use in adult patients. Many patients present in adulthood with progression of symptoms as the chest wall becomes less compliant with age. A thorough workup is completed including echocardiogram and chest CT to evaluate for anatomic abnormalities. Cardiopulmonary exercise testing is done to quantify the physiologic impact. Modifications of the original Nuss procedure required to allow for successful adult repair include the use of forced sternal elevation, the use of multiple bars, medial bar fixation, and interspace support to prevent bar rotation and migration. Occasionally, fractures may occur that require an open procedure and osteotomy or cartilage resection and hybrid approach incorporating the principals of intrathoracic support and osteotomy with bar stabilization.  相似文献

Introduction

Although the Nuss procedure for pectus excavatum is widely employed, a variety of complications have been reported with relatively high frequency; those that involve cardiac and pericardial injuries can be life threatening. To reduce such dangers, we present here a newly developed sternal elevator.

Materials and methods

The elevator is horseshoe shaped. Its elevator side has the same curvature as a Nuss introducer, so that interference between devices is minimal and no extra skin incision is needed for the elevator insertion. The elevator holds the sternum forward and enlarges the retrosternal space for safer passage of thoracoscopically guided introducer.

Results

The authors have used the elevator for 61 pectus excavatum cases between March 2004 and December 2009 without any major complications. The entire process of substernal tunneling was endoscopically observed, which eliminated any blunt and blind dissection, even in a significantly depressed funnel chest case. With the device, the sternum was effectively elevated again for the placement of the second plate in 30 cases.

Conclusion

Our newly developed sternum elevator makes the Nuss procedure safer and more affordable without introducing any extra scarring.  相似文献

BACKGROUND: Children with congenital thoracic scoliosis associated with fused ribs and unilateral unsegmented bars adjacent to convex hemivertebrae will inevitably develop thoracic insufficiency syndrome and curve progression with hemithorax compression without treatment. It is assumed that the concave side of such curves and their unilateral unsegmented bars do not grow. In the past early spinal fusion was performed with consecutive short thoracic spines and loss of lung volume. Little attention has been paid to lung function. These patients often suffered from lung failure and early death due to a small thorax. METHOD: A new surgical technique is based on an indirect deformity correction and enlargement of the thorax due to a longitudinal implant, the vertical expandable prosthetic titanium rib (VEPTR). The spine is not fused, thus promoting growth of the spine, the thorax and the lungs. Elongation of the implant is done every six months. Since 2002 this method has been performed on fifteen children in Basel as the first European center. RESULTS: Patients (mean age 6 years; 11 months to 12 years) were suffering from thoracic insufficiency syndrome due to unilateral unsegmented bars with fused ribs (n = 4), absent ribs (n = 2), bilaterally fused ribs (n = 2), hemivertebrae (n = 3) or neuromuscular scoliosis (n = 6). Doing fifteen primarily implantations and thirteen elongations there were three complications (two hook dislocations, one skin breakage). All patients improved cosmetically, functionally and radiologically which was shown on X-rays as a reduction of the Cobb angle from an average of 76 degrees (40-110 degrees ) to 55 degrees (30-67 degrees ). CONCLUSIONS: Expansion thoracoplasty and VEPTR implantation is a new treatment concept for children with thoracic insufficiency syndrome due to spinal deformities, which is based on distraction and expansion of the thorax thus allowing growth of the spine, the thorax and probably lungs. Presently it seems to be superior to any other method for the treatment of small children with progressive scoliosis and thoracic insufficiency syndrome.  相似文献

目的总结重度漏斗胸伴先天性肺囊性病变的同期手术治疗经验。方法回顾性分析本院自2007年开展Nuss术至今所收治的漏斗胸病例资料,分析重度漏斗胸伴先天性肺囊性病变同期手术治疗情况。结果患儿5例,男性3例,女性2例,年龄分别为:4个月、8个月、3岁、1岁9个月、11岁,漏斗胸Hailer指数平均5.12(3.57~7.19),肺囊性病变的病理类型:先天性囊腺瘤样畸形3例,先天性囊腺瘤样畸形并支气管源性囊肿1例,大叶性肺气肿1例。手术方式:先行肺囊性变肺叶切除,再行胸腔镜辅助Nuss术,平均手术时间176(90~300)min,手术失血量80(30~120)mL,术后8.2(3~19)h撤离呼吸机。术后并发症:胸部皮下气肿1例,随访13(1~26)个月,疗效满意。结论重度漏斗胸伴先天性肺囊性病变肺叶切除同期手术治疗方案可行,胸壁畸形矫治近中期效果满意,远期效果有待进一步观察。  相似文献
